Transaction 21ae91ce42583e62bffc66ca05aff27d5717b2f2ce2c30125d42811e770512bb

1 Input
1 Outputs
  • 21ae91ce42583e62bffc66ca05aff27d5717b2f2ce2c30125d42811e770512bb:0
  • value  31471
    address  3QyBYAR54suRz2jvfnqef7VVhLN9hK64wJ